How Zicfi LB 200mg Tablet works:
Zicfi LB 200mg tablets contain Cefixime, an antibiotic, and Lactobacillus, a probiotic. Cefixime's mechanism of action involves disrupting bacterial cell wall synthesis, hindering bacterial survival. Lactobacillus, a beneficial microorganism, helps replenish the gut's healthy bacterial flora, often disrupted by antibiotics or intestinal illnesses.

K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Zicfi LB 200mg Tablets cautiously, as d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should exercise caution when using Zicfi LB 200m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Zicfi LB 200m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Zicfi LB 200m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
